Data engineers are the unsung heroes of the data-driven world, laying the essential groundwork that allows organizations to leverage their data for enhanced decision-making and strategic insights. Unlike data scientists, who interpret data and build models, data engineers focus on the architecture and pipelines that make data accessible and usable. Their role has grown increasingly critical as businesses rely on large volumes of data to inform their operations and strategies.
What is a data engineer?A data engineer is a specialized IT professional responsible for preparing data for analytical and operational purposes. Their role encompasses the design, construction, and management of data systems and pipelines, ultimately enhancing data accessibility and organizational efficiency.
Responsibilities of a data engineerThe responsibilities of a data engineer can be extensive. They are primarily tasked with the creation and maintenance of robust data pipelines that ensure seamless data flow from source to destination.
Core dutiesData engineers also engage in specific tasks that enhance overall data integrity and reliability.
To excel in their roles, data engineers must possess a unique blend of technical and soft skills that allow them to navigate complex data environments.
Technical skillsIn addition to technical prowess, soft skills play a significant role in a data engineer’s effectiveness.
As the field of data engineering evolves, various certifications can help professionals validate their skills and advance their careers.
Prominent certificationsEntering the field of data engineering often requires a combination of education, experience, and continuous learning.
Education and experienceMost data engineers hold degrees in applied mathematics, computer science, or engineering. These educational paths provide a solid foundation in analytical and technical skills.
Online learning resourcesFor those looking to upskill or transition into data engineering, various online platforms offer tutorials and courses.
Understanding the differences between data-related roles can clarify the unique contributions of data engineers within organizations.
Data engineer vs. data scientistThe primary distinction lies in their focus. A data engineer prepares and structures data, while a data scientist analyzes it to glean insights and business intelligence.
Data engineer vs. data architectData architects define data management policies and overall architecture, whereas data engineers focus on implementing those systems effectively.
Data engineer vs. big data engineerBig data engineers specialize in working with vast datasets, often requiring enhanced knowledge of big data technologies and advanced data processing methods.
Salary and job outlook for data engineersThe job outlook for data engineers is robust, reflecting the increasing demand for skilled professionals in this area.
Salary rangesAverage earnings for data engineers can vary widely depending on factors like geographic location and industry. For example, in Boston, the average salary hovers around $129,913.
Job market trendsAs organizations recognize the value of data, the demand for data engineers continues to grow, fueled by the need for innovative solutions to manage and analyze data across numerous sectors.
All Rights Reserved. Copyright , Central Coast Communications, Inc.